Help us improve your experience.

Let us know what you think.

Do you have time for a two-minute survey?

 

show vpls mac-table

 

Syntax

Release Information

Command introduced in Junos OS Release 8.5.

Command introduced in Junos OS Release 15.1.

Description

Display learned virtual private LAN service (VPLS) media access control (MAC) address information.

Options

noneDisplay all learned VPLS MAC address information.
age (Optional) Display age of a single mac-address.
brief | detail | extensive | summary(Optional) Display the specified level of output.
bridge-domain bridge-domain-name(Optional) Display learned VPLS MAC addresses for the specified bridge domain.
instance instance-name(Optional) Display learned VPLS MAC addresses for the specified instance.
interface interface-name(Optional) Display learned VPLS MAC addresses for the specified instance.
logical-system (all | logical-system-name)(Optional) Display learned VPLS MAC addresses for all logical systems or for the specified logical system.
mac-address(Optional) Display the specified learned VPLS MAC address information..
vlan-id vlan-id-number(Optional) Display learned VPLS MAC addresses for the specified VLAN.

Required Privilege Level

view

List of Sample Output

show vpls mac-table

show vpls mac-table (with Layer 2 Services over GRE Interfaces)

show vpls mac-table (with VXLAN enabled)

show vpls mac-table age (for GE interface)

show vpls mac-table age (for AE interface)

show vpls mac-table count

show vpls mac-table detail

show vpls mac-table extensive

Output Fields

Table 1 describes the output fields for the show vpls mac-table command. Output fields are listed in the approximate order in which they appear.

Table 1: show vpls mac-table Output fields

Field Name

Field Description

Age

Age of a single mac-address.

Routing instance

Name of the routing instance.

Bridging domain

Name of the bridging domain.

MAC address

MAC address or addresses learned on a logical interface.

MAC flags

Status of MAC address learning properties for each interface:

  • S—Static MAC address configured.

  • D—Dynamic MAC address learned.

  • SE—MAC accounting is enabled.

  • NM—Nonconfigured MAC.

Logical interface

Name of the logical interface.

MAC count

Number of MAC addresses learned on a specific routing instance or interface.

Learning interface

Logical interface or logical Label Switched Interface (LSI) the address is learned on.

Base learning interface

Base learning interface of the MAC address. This field is introduced in Junos OS Release 14.2.

Learn VLAN ID/VLAN

VLAN ID of the routing instance or bridge domain in which the MAC address was learned.

VXLAN ID/VXLAN

VXLAN Network Identifier (VNI)

Layer 2 flags

Debugging flags signifying that the MAC address is present in various lists.

Epoch

Spanning Tree Protocol epoch number identifying when the MAC address was learned. Used for debugging.

Sequence number

Sequence number assigned to this MAC address. Used for debugging.

Learning mask

Mask of Packet Forwarding Engines where this MAC address was learned. Used for debugging.

IPC generation

Creation time of the logical interface when this MAC address was learned. Used for debugging.

Sample Output

show vpls mac-table

user@host> show vpls mac-table

show vpls mac-table (with Layer 2 Services over GRE Interfaces)

user@host> show vpls mac-table

show vpls mac-table (with VXLAN enabled)

user@host> show vpls mac-table

show vpls mac-table age (for GE interface)

user@host> show vpls mac-table age 00:00:5e:00:53:1a instance vpls_instance_1

show vpls mac-table age (for AE interface)

user@host> show vpls mac-table age 000:00:5e:00:53:1a instance vpls_instance_1

show vpls mac-table count

user@host> show vpls mac-table count

show vpls mac-table detail

user@host> show vpls mac-table detail

show vpls mac-table extensive

user@host> show vpls mac-table extensive